Ubuntu pyaudio安装报错
时间: 2023-12-21 18:27:56 浏览: 143
您好,关于 Ubuntu 安装 PyAudio 报错的问题,可能是由于缺少依赖库或者版本不兼容导致的。您可以尝试以下方法解决:
1. 安装依赖库
在终端中输入以下命令安装依赖库:
```
sudo apt-get install libasound-dev portaudio19-dev libportaudio2 libportaudiocpp0
```
2. 安装 PyAudio
在终端中输入以下命令安装 PyAudio:
```
pip install pyaudio
```
如果还是报错,可以尝试升级 pip 版本:
```
pip install --upgrade pip
```
如果还是无法解决问题,可以尝试手动编译安装 PyAudio。
相关问题
Ubuntu安装报错
在安装软件时出现类似于"install-info: No dir file specified; try –help for more information.dpkg:处理 gettext (–configure)时出错: 子进程 post-installation script 返回了错误号 1 在处理时有错误发生: findutilsE: Sub-process /usr/bin/dpkg returned an error code (1)"的报错信息通常是由于软件包管理器出现了问题。解决这个问题的方法是先将/var/lib/dpkg/info文件夹更名,然后再新建一个新的info文件夹,并执行sudo apt-get update命令来更新软件包列表。
在Ubuntu上安装Git的方法是下载Linux下的Git安装包,可以从https://mirrors.edge.kernel.org/pub/software/scm/git/下载。
在Ubuntu上解决版本依赖问题可以使用aptitude软件包管理器来选择合适的版本与匹配的软件安装。
ubuntu安装 nginx报错 ./configure: error: C compiler cc is not found
在Ubuntu上安装Nginx时,如果出现"./configure: error: C compiler cc is not found"的错误提示,这通常是由于缺少C编译器导致的。解决这个问题的方法是安装C编译器。
你可以通过以下步骤来安装C编译器:
1. 打开终端,使用以下命令更新软件包列表:
```
sudo apt update
```
2. 安装C编译器(gcc)和make工具:
```
sudo apt install build-essential
```
3. 安装完成后,再次尝试安装Nginx,应该不再出现C编译器未找到的错误。
阅读全文